St George Illawarra Dragons forward Loko Pasifiki Tonga has been taken to hospital for precautionary scans following a suspected neck injury sustained at training.
The club says Pasifiki Tonga was conscious and communicating with medical staff at all times, with the hospital visit described as a safety measure.
In a statement, the Dragons confirmed they will provide an update on his condition once further information becomes available.
